If you are using the Visual Studio toolset, we recommend installing
[vcpkg](https://github.com/Microsoft/vcpkg) to manage these dependencies.
Use the following commands to install the required dependencies.
**You can't use the vcpkg installation that comes with Visual Studio for
these commands. Also make sure your working directory is the repository
root, not the Visual Studio project folder.**
